> On March 31 a new WD of the Widgets 1.0 Digital Signature spec was  
> published and announced on the W3C's home page:
>
> [[
> 2009-03-31: The Web Applications Working Group has published a  
> Working Draft of Widgets 1.0: Digital Signatures. This document  
> defines a profile of the XML Signature Syntax and Processing 1.1  
> specification to allow a widget package to be digitally signed.  
> Widget authors and distributors can digitally sign widgets as a  
> trust and quality assurance mechanism. Prior to instantiation, a  
> user agent can use the digital signature to verify the integrity of  
> the widget package and perform source authentication. This document  
> specifies conformance requirements on both widget packages and user  
> agents.
